rideranton

joined 1 year ago
 

I've submitted the second to last #kbin #API PR for review! This PR adds thread and thread comment retrieval, creation, deletion, editing, voting, reporting, and moderation functionality to the API! The last PR will be very similar to this one, except for microblogs!

Didn't you have the API 'complete' like 2 months ago?

Yes, but it did not have any tests written to verify that it worked. These PRs have been resolving that issue so that there can be at least some guarantees that the API works when it gets onto kbin.social and others

(Also, please remember to buy @ernest a coffee if you are able, he's been burning the candle at both ends to support kbin.social and deal with personal business)

#kbinMeta

[–] rideranton@kbin.social 5 points 1 year ago

At least one mistake in there though, since you can definitely block instances in Kbin too. It's not the most obvious though.

Also:

  • kbin does have an instance wide moderation log in the footer: https://kbin.social/modlog
  • kbin supports markdown, though it does not have a preview feature yet
  • kbin allows you to block users just like you can block magazines and domains, though there is no way to filter specific words (yet)
  • (probably a few more, but those were the ones that I noticed)

@maxeddy

 

kbin's API is coming soon! I've finished up all of the endpoints required for a useful API, so it will enter review soon! The PR is here

This will allow apps like @artemisapp to interact more effectively with kbin!

#kbinMeta

[–] rideranton@kbin.social 1 points 1 year ago

Language filtering is in progress right now, hopefully it can make it soon to help alleviate those pain points - most of my blocklist is due to posts being in languages I don't speak as well

[–] rideranton@kbin.social 1 points 1 year ago (2 children)

A feature we'll definitely want to have with kbin in the future is the ability to migrate accounts to other instances. That would mean that even though we're centralizing on kbin.social right now, people could move to other instances and spread the load across the fediverse without losing their history